Restoration Techniques
The restoration procedure can differ based on the handle's material. Below are some popular products and their matching strategies:
1. Metal HandlesCleaning: Use a soft fabric moistened with soapy water to get rid of dirt and gunk. For stained metal, a mixture of vinegar and baking soda can be effective. Polishing: For brass or chrome handles, utilize metal polish to bring back shine. Enthusiast with a soft fabric for an attractive finish.Rust Removal: For rusty iron handles, sand the rust off utilizing fine-grit sandpaper, followed by a coat of rust-inhibiting paint.2. Wooden HandlesSanding: Begin by sanding down rough locations, followed by finer grit to smooth the surface area.Staining: Apply a wood stain to boost the door handle's color. Clean away excess to prevent unequal pigmentation.Sealing: Use a wood sealant or varnish to protect the handle from future wear and damage.3. Plastic HandlesCleaning: Use warm, soapy water and a soft fabric. Avoid abrasive cleaners that can scratch plastic surfaces.Buffing: For scratches, a plastic polish can assist bring back clearness and shine.Tools and Supplies Needed for Restoration

Begin by eliminating the door handles. Use a screwdriver to take off any screws protecting the handle in place.
Step 2: Clean Thoroughly
Choose an appropriate cleansing method based upon the handle material. Ensure to eliminate all dirt, grease, and residue.
Action 3: Assess Damage
After cleaning, evaluate each handle for any damage, consisting of rust on metal or cracks in wood. Identify the proper restoration technique needed based upon this assessment.
Step 4: Restore
Follow the strategies detailed above based on the material type. Make sure to use any discolorations or polishes evenly.
Step 5: Reassemble and Install
As soon as brought back, carefully reassemble your door handles. Ensure that all screws are tight and practical.
Action 6: Maintenance
Finally, keep your handles by regularly cleaning and cleaning them, which can lengthen their life and aesthetic appeal.
